Job overview

An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ced senior manager to lead, shape and influence our people centred Professional and Clinical team within the Primary Care Division. You will strategically lead the Professional and Clinical Service team in managing the ongoing delivery and transformational development, influenced by NHS Wales Health Boards, Primary Care Contractors and Welsh Government.

To successfully fill this role, we are seeking an experienced senior manager with a proven track record of delivering modernisation and transformation projects across complex environments. You will have the gravitas and energy to advise and influence colleagues and stakeholders at the highest levels within the NHS in Wales, Welsh Government and other organisations. Most importantly you will have an appetite to steer and lead the team through exciting times as our services continue to grow.

As a key member of the Primary Care Services Senior Management Team, we are looking for candidates who have experience of working in complex, system-wide and politically sensitive environments and can demonstrate an inspiring and inclusive leadership style.
If you believe you can make a difference and truly deliver value for Wales, then we would love to hear from you.

Main duties of the job

To play an integral role as part of the Primary Care Services senior management team in setting and delivering the strategic agenda for the division. This will be intrinsically linked to the delivery of the overall Shared Services vision in becoming a world class organisation. Specifically this role will develop and implement the modernisation agenda for PCS in terms of providing a robust and standardised environment to enable staff to succeed inside the organisation and be the prime link between PCS and its external customer and stakeholder communities.

To engage directly and forge robust professional relationships with stakeholders and ensure that all forms of communication is of high quality that continually enables a proactive approach in regard to service improvement.
